  • Need help to set up Time Capsule to extend the current U - pay Wi - Fi.

    I am trying to extend my current Wi - Fi signal from AT + T U-Verse. I have a time capsule 1 TB and a Macbook Pro w/Retina Display. When I go in the most convenient airport Configuration it allows me to select "Extend a current network" but who is she won't let me go. The only option that it allows me to move forward with is to create a new network. I do not have the ability to plug directly into the router as I rent and do not have access to the actual router, just the Signal Wi - Fi. Please help with suggestions. I tried a factory with the time Capsule hard reset and still nothing. Thank you.

    Sorry, but the time Capsule and other Apple routers will expand only wireless network that is provided by another router from Apple.

    Another way of saying the same thing, it's that if you want to extend wireless network using an Apple product, you will need two of them... a close Uverse router/modem connected using Ethernet and set up to "create a wireless network"... and another airport located remotely to "extend a wireless network.

    Since you say that you can not access the Uverse router, that will make things very difficult.

    The only thing that peut work would be to add an AirPort Express and configure it to 'join' the Uverse wireless network. When she did this, it can then provide an Ethernet signal to the time Capsule, which in turn can be configured to provide your own private network.  In other words, the AirPort Express would act as a wire-to - Ethernet without 'bridge' to ensure the Ethernet connection that requires time Capsule.

    If you decide to try this, it would be a good idea to understand the return policy of the store on the AirPort Express before you buy. With unusual game like this, the only way you will know if it will work in your home is to try in your home.

  • HOW THE AIRPORT TIME CAPSULE WIRELESS NETWORK IS PROTECTED?

    I implemented the airport Time Capsule, using a DSL modem connected to the internet as its bridge.  MacBook Pro was used for initial set up by the bolt of lightning to Ethernet connector and then disconnected and works perfectly.  Now, I would like to use Wi - Fi for my Samsung phone not iOS.  On the Samsung wireless I connect to my home network using a password.  Well, I don't think that a password was never set.  How can I configure my wifi at home to establish a password?   I don't think that the modem settings should enter in solving this for me, but I'll add that the modem required a static IP address be entered for this connection when its router features have been disabled for the connection of bridge.

    If the Time Capsule (TC) provides the wireless network, then you can secure it using AirPort Utility, as follows:

    • Run the AirPort Utility.
    • Select the TC and then, select change.
    • Select the wireless tab.
    • In the wireless security, select the type of security. I highly recommend that you choose: WPA2 Personal
    • Enter a password in the field password wireless. Enter the same password in the verify password.
    • Select Update.

  • What is the best way to connect a time capsule from the airport to an existing dsl router?

    I have a Netgear D6300 router with built-in ADSL modem and I'm getting a time capsule from the airport. I thought to put the D6300 in Bridge mode and connect the TC via a ethernet cable but my netgear router is kept in a metal TV armoire or I asked myself if I put on the floor and used to extend my existing wireless which is a little spotty on the floor, but I didn't know if the connection on the hard drive would be too slow. However I read in another post is no longer that apple supports the extension of networks of "no apple"?

    The time Capsule will connect to the Netgear router using a wired Ethernet cable connection, permanent... no matter how you decide to configure things.

    Regarding the location, Time Capsule can be located just about anywhere that it will allow an Ethernet connection. If you want to time Capsule to "extend" the wireless Netgear, and then configure the time Capsule to create a new wireless network that uses the exact same wireless network name and password than the Netgear router. The result will be a network of 'big '.

    Should be a lot more work, but assuming that the Netgear gateway can be configured to work as only a simple modem, the Capsule can be configured as the primary network router.
